About Crustle

Crustle is a Rare (11/236) from the Pokémon Unified Minds set, released August 2, 2019. Ungraded copies currently trade at an estimated market price of $1–$2. The artwork is by Tomokazu Komiya. Which Crustle card is this, and how do I tell the versions apart?

This page covers Crustle (11/236), the Rare (about $1–$2) from Unified Minds.

The other versions: #130/86 from Black Bolt (Illustration rare, about $7–$9); #183/182 from Paradox Rift (Illustration rare, about $5–$7); #85/149 from Boundaries Crossed (Rare, about $5–$7); #186/182 from Destined Rivals (Illustration rare, about $3–$4); #14/113 from Legendary Treasures (Uncommon, about $3–$4); #8/108 from Dark Explorers (Uncommon, about about $2); #7/101 from Noble Victories (Uncommon, about about $1); #012/182 from Destined Rivals (Rare, about under $1); #12/203 from Evolving Skies (Uncommon, about under $1); #007/182 from Paradox Rift (Common, about under $1); #052/86 from Black Bolt (Uncommon, about under $1).

The collector number printed at the bottom of the card is the reliable way to tell them apart.
